Southampton defender Jose Fonte is eager for his side to finish the current campaign strongly.
Southampton's hopes of qualifying for the Champions League were all but crushed after they succumbed to a disappointing 1-0 loss at the hands of Everton at Goodison Park on Saturday.
With the Saints now having very little to play for from now until the end of the season, there is a possibility that their season could fizzle without much ceremony.
However, defender Fonte is eager not to allow this to happen and has urged his side to end the campaign in a strong fashion.
Fonte said: "Obviously, there's seven games left and we take game by game. We want to win every game, so now there's nothing we can do and we focus on the next one.
"That's all we can do, is try and win against Hull City. We have a lot to play for, so, for us, the motivation is on a high and we know we have a job to do, so we've got to win this one.
"They're a very good team, they're fighting for their lives, so we know what to expect, so we need to be ready for that."
